Sophos Anti-Virus Installation Failure

If you get the "!!! Sophos Anti-Virus has Failed to install. Please Contact the VCU Help Desk @ 828-2227 !!!" message, your install failed. The most common reason this might happen is if you have another anti-virus program installed that you did not remove. First, look on your control panel to see if there's another anti-virus program, uninstall it, and try to install SophosAV again.

If you didn't find another anti-virus program, do a search on your computer for the file "Sophos Anti-Virus competitor list.txt." If your computer finds this file, save a copy of it to your desktop. Reinstall your old anti-virus software (so your computer remains protected) and call the Help Desk at 804-828-2227. Once a help ticket is generated, you may be asked to send this file to your Help Desk technician. The Help Desk will work with you to resolve this issue so you can install Sophos.
